so about the recent tour. we started riding at about 10:30 at night from islamabad(2 honda 125 and one honda 70 with a team of 5 friends). reached khanuspur at about 2 o clock in morning, reached a top named as bhutto house, my favorite childhood campsite. camped there again remining the memories of a decade before
next day awoke up and while taking breakfast i along with my fellows were worried about the weather conditions. but anyways, we as planned left our rucksacks at a resthouse in khanuspur and drove straight to nathiya gali.
from nathiya gali we get our bikes on bakot forest road. it is a dangerous and steep track worn out and broken. not many vehicles move on this track. and this trek is not meant for "double sawari" atleast while coming back. (if u are on 125CC).
we reached core of bakot forests, and there we saw atmosphere which was indicating that it will start raining at any instant so we shortened our tour and drove back to nathiya gali.
infact our actual plan was to bike downhill upto kohala and than from rayala we are to get back to khanuspur.
we drove back from bakot towards nathiyagali and in way we were stuck with heavy rain. another problem comes to our bikes. they were not capable of bearing double sawari on the way back. hence i along with one of my old trekker mate started treking while bikes reached up there just with one on their seats.
anyways, i enjoyed a lot while treking in my dream forest bakot. though it was real cold but we were having jackets and raincoats.
reached back to khanuspur at maghrib time and than slowly we drove back to islamabad.
